简易APK解包与打包全流程指南

4星 · 超过85%的资源 需积分: 50 27 下载量 86 浏览量 更新于2025-03-21 1 收藏 5.06MB RAR 举报
标题中的知识点涉及了"apk解包打包工具",这是一个与Android应用开发和分析相关的技术领域。APK是Android应用程序包的缩写,是Android平台上应用的安装包文件格式。在开发、测试或逆向工程过程中,经常需要对APK文件进行解包和打包操作,以便查看或修改应用的内容。而标题中的"简单易用"强调了这种工具的用户友好性,意味着它可能拥有直观的用户界面或简单操作流程,让新手或不熟悉Android底层结构的开发者也能轻松使用。 描述中的内容提到该工具是“自己整理的一个简单易用的apk解包到打包的几个步骤”,这表明了该工具可能包含了一系列功能,能够覆盖从APK解包、查看和修改内容到重新打包的完整流程。这对于初学者来说是一个非常实用的工具,因为他们可以通过这种方式学习和了解Android应用的结构。描述中也提到了用户在遇到问题时可以向工具提供者留言寻求帮助,这为用户提供了一定的技术支持。 标签中的"apk 解包 打包 生成签名文件"指明了该工具涉及的几个关键功能: 1. 解包(Unpacking):解包是指将APK文件的结构解析开来,使开发者可以访问到其中的资源文件、编译后的代码、清单文件等。在这一过程中,工具需要能够处理APK中的各种压缩格式和加密方式,以便提取出原始的资源文件。 2. 打包(Repacking):打包是将修改后的APK文件中的内容重新封装成APK格式。在打包过程中,可能会涉及资源文件的替换、代码的修改等操作。打包时还需要确保APK文件的结构是有效的,这样才能在Android设备上正常安装和运行。 3. 生成签名文件(Generating Signed Files):为了在Android设备上安装APK文件,需要对其进行签名。签名是一个验证APK完整性和来源的过程。工具需要能够生成有效的签名文件,这样才能确保APK能够在设备上安装和运行。 从压缩包子文件的文件名称列表"Tools"来看,虽然只是简单的一个词,但它很可能代表了解包打包工具中包含的一系列具体工具或功能模块。这个列表可能包含了实际操作APK文件所需的所有程序或脚本。 综上所述,标题、描述、标签以及文件名称列表共同构成了一个关于Android APK处理的实用工具集的知识点。这些知识点包括了APK文件的结构解析、资源内容的查看与修改、APK的重新打包以及如何为其生成有效的签名文件。这些技能对于初学者来说是了解Android平台应用开发和安全分析的重要步骤。同时,工具的简易性也强调了其在教学和快速原型设计方面的价值。而通过这些步骤,开发者可以学习到关于Android应用的内部结构,以及如何进行应用的定制和优化。
手机看
程序员都在用的中文IT技术交流社区

程序员都在用的中文IT技术交流社区

专业的中文 IT 技术社区,与千万技术人共成长

专业的中文 IT 技术社区,与千万技术人共成长

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

关注【CSDN】视频号,行业资讯、技术分享精彩不断,直播好礼送不停!

客服 返回
顶部